"Educating Today, Leading Tomorrow" Established in 1904, Broken Arrow Public Schools is the sixth largest school district in Oklahoma. With a current enrollment of more than 18,000 students, Broken Arrow Public Schools strives to educate, equip and empower a community of learners by providing dynamic learning opportunities which enable all students to be successful. We have great news! 2024 BAHS graduate Aubyn Sagely was selected as one of 10 students from across Oklahoma to receive the John and Donnie Brock Oklahoma Teacher of the Year Student Scholarships provided by Oklahoma Council of Public Affairs. She will be recognized at the Oklahoma Teacher of the Year Gala on July 15. Aubyn will be attending Lindenwood University and plans to major in environmental engineering! Congrats, Aubyn!
